Very good course. learned a lot about a variety of topics and I learned that I want to change up a few things on my EDC gear.

Highly recommended for anyone that carries, because you get to face scenarios in training that you might actually face in real life. The benefit of running your weapon, your gear, and yourself through something like that is either outstanding validation or a slap in the face by reality. Either way you should know, and WANT to know. These are things you will not learn by standing on a shooting line behind a table shooting at paper.
